首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用spring webflux和hystrix的并发调用

使用Spring WebFlux和Hystrix的并发调用是一种在云计算领域中常见的技术实践。下面是对这个问题的完善且全面的答案:

  1. Spring WebFlux:
    • 概念:Spring WebFlux是Spring框架的一部分,用于构建响应式、非阻塞的Web应用程序。
    • 分类:属于后端开发领域的Web框架。
    • 优势:相比传统的Servlet容器,Spring WebFlux基于Reactor库提供了更高的并发性能和可伸缩性。
    • 应用场景:适用于需要处理大量并发请求的应用程序,如实时数据推送、聊天应用、物联网等。
    • 推荐的腾讯云相关产品:腾讯云云原生应用引擎(Cloud Native Application Engine,简称TEA),详情请参考:腾讯云云原生应用引擎产品介绍
  • Hystrix:
    • 概念:Hystrix是Netflix开源的一款容错和延迟容忍库,用于处理分布式系统中的故障和延迟。
    • 分类:属于后端开发领域的容错库。
    • 优势:通过实现断路器模式,Hystrix可以防止故障的扩散,提高系统的可靠性和稳定性。
    • 应用场景:适用于需要处理大量并发请求的分布式系统,如微服务架构、云原生应用等。
    • 推荐的腾讯云相关产品:腾讯云微服务平台(Tencent Cloud Microservice Platform,简称TCMP),详情请参考:腾讯云微服务平台产品介绍

综上所述,使用Spring WebFlux和Hystrix的并发调用是一种适用于需要处理大量并发请求的后端开发技术。腾讯云提供了相应的云原生应用引擎和微服务平台来支持这种技术的应用和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

一文学透微服务网关 Spring Clud Gateway 的用法

微服务网关在微服务项目中作为一个必不可少的组件,它在大型分布式微服务项目中可以起到路由转发、统一鉴权、请求日志记录、熔断降级和分布式限流等一些列的重要作用。因此,大部分微服务项目中都会有网关组件。Spring生态常用的微服务网关组件有 Spring Cloud Zuul 和 Spring Cloud Gateway。 前者是 奈飞公司开发的一个网关产品,属于Spring Cloud Netflix 中的一个组件,目前已停止维护,且对所有的Web请求是同步阻塞的。而 Spring Cloud Gateway 则是 Spring Cloud 团队自己开发的一套网关产品,属于 Spring Cloud 家族中的成员,可与 Spring Cloud 框架无缝集成,且 Spring Cloud Gateway 对所有的 Web 请求都是异步非阻塞的,性能相比 Zuul 更优。

02
领券